RS 1.8.2 is having these problems that I've encountered (I try to be specific so the post may get a little long):
1. When sending gifts to neighbors, it takes more than 3 sec to load my neighbor list, if I'm lucky. If it takes longer than that, then I'll get the "Oh Darn! Check your connection" message.
2. When making requests to neighbors, same issue as above: more than 3 sec to load list, if it does. If longer, "Oh Darn!"
3. When checking messages to accept gifts, same issue as above.
4. When loading the game for the first time (not having it running in the background), it will "Oh Darn!" out.
5. Sometimes, even with the issues in 1-3, it will eventually load but it takes so long. This was never the issue with previous versions.

I'm get the "Oh Darn! Check your connection" message several times a day, every day for the past two weeks or so. It occurs doing any task and can recur minutes or hours apart. I'm running iOS 11.4.1 but its actually happening to many of my neighbors who are on Droid as well. They all think that its their own personal Internet connection that is failing which is why they are not reporting it.
Part of the problem is that when it comes back from the "Oh Darn! Check your connection" message, it will sometimes not display tables when I look at my neighbors places. If I force quit the app then when I restart it the tables reappear but if I don't force quit the app then all the neighbor I look at have missing tables (the bots are still walking around their game, there just are no tables to be seen anywhere). If I force quit the app then when I relaunch the app the neighbors tables reappear.
